Another excellent project for beginners is building a simple linear regression model to predict housing prices based on various features. This project helps students understand regression techniques and the importance of feature selection, as well as how to evaluate model performance using metrics like Mean Absolute Error (MAE) and R-squared.

Top 10 Final Year Data Science Projects: From Beginners to Experts

Predictive Analytics in Healthcare
In this project, students use machine learning models to predict patient outcomes based on historical data. It combines various techniques such as regression analysis and classification algorithms, providing a comprehensive learning experience.

Customer Churn Prediction
This project focuses on developing a model that identifies customers likely to stop using a service. By analyzing customer behavior and feedback, students learn to implement techniques that can directly impact business strategy.

Stock Market Prediction using Time-Series Analysis
Students build predictive models for stock prices using historical data and time-series analysis techniques. This project not only teaches data handling but also encourages strategic thinking about market trends.

E-commerce Product Recommendation System
Creating a recommendation engine using collaborative filtering techniques allows students to explore user preferences and improve customer experience. It’s a fantastic project for understanding the importance of user data.

Sentiment Analysis of Social Media Posts
Using natural language processing, students apply sentiment analysis to gauge public opinion on various topics. This project highlights the role of data science in understanding social dynamics and public sentiment.

Image Classification with Deep Learning
This project utilizes convolutional neural networks (CNN) for image recognition tasks, allowing students to dive into the world of deep learning and computer vision.

Predictive Maintenance in Manufacturing
By building predictive models to forecast machinery failures, students learn to apply data science in a critical industry. This project emphasizes the importance of reliability and operational efficiency.

Fraud Detection System for Financial Transactions
Developing an ML model to detect suspicious activities in transactions teaches students about anomaly detection and its significance in the financial sector.

Traffic Sign Detection and Recognition
In this project, students implement object detection and recognition techniques to identify traffic signs, which can be applied in the development of autonomous vehicles.

House Price Prediction with Regression Models
Using regression techniques, students predict real estate values based on various features. This project reinforces the importance of data in the housing market and economic analysis.

Problem-Solution Case Study: Tackling Data Imbalance in Final Year Data Science Projects

Problem: Many students face challenges with imbalanced datasets, which can lead to biased models and inaccurate predictions. This is particularly common in classification tasks, where one class may significantly outnumber another, making it difficult for models to learn effectively.

Solution: At ElysiumPro, we guide students on various methods to address data imbalance, such as SMOTE (Synthetic Minority Over-sampling Technique), undersampling, and cost-sensitive learning. By applying these techniques, students create models that perform better and yield reliable results. Understanding and mitigating data imbalance is crucial for building robust machine learning models that can generalize well on unseen data.

Additionally, we emphasize the importance of data augmentation, where students can generate synthetic data points to bolster minority classes. This practice not only helps in creating balanced datasets but also teaches students to think critically about data representation and its impact on model performance.


Checklist for Executing a Successful Data Science Project

  1. Define the Problem Statement: Ensure your project goal is clear. Understanding the problem thoroughly lays the groundwork for your entire project.
  2. Data Collection: Source relevant data for your project. The quality and relevance of your data can significantly affect your model’s performance.
  3. Data Preprocessing: Clean and prepare your data for analysis. This step includes handling missing values, normalizing data, and feature engineering.
  4. Model Selection: Choose the right algorithms based on your problem type (classification, regression, clustering, etc.). Understanding algorithm characteristics is vital for success.
  5. Training and Testing: Split your data into training and testing sets. Ensure your model is trained on one dataset and evaluated on another to avoid overfitting.
  6. Model Evaluation: Use appropriate metrics to evaluate your model’s performance. This could include accuracy, precision, recall, and F1 score, depending on your project’s focus.
  7. Documentation: Keep thorough documentation of your process, including decisions made, challenges faced, and how they were overcome. This is crucial for learning and future reference.
  8. Presentation: Prepare to present your findings clearly and effectively. A well-structured presentation can greatly enhance the impact of your project.
  9. Seek Feedback: Engage with mentors or peers to gain insights and suggestions for improvement. Collaboration can lead to new perspectives and enhance project quality.
  10. Continuous Learning: Data science is a rapidly evolving field. Stay updated with the latest trends, tools, and techniques to remain competitive.
